How about back to "A Funny Thing Happened?"
I have blown Rudy up several times. I believe the first time was when we were putting in his motor in his 1966 Chevy truck camper. There were 3 of us, Rudy, Joel and myself. Joel was supposed to be the brains, but the weather was foul, it was cold and wet, so he didnt last long. That left just Rudy and myself. We stuck it out and got the motor in just fine but it wouldnt start and we figured that the distributor was in wrong...so I was manning the ignition while Rudy was fiddling with it. He was under the hood with the distributor in his hand, and he didnt know that the key was on. While moving the distributor around he noticed these pretty blue sparks...bear in mind we had been trying to start this thing for hours now and it was full of gas...so while he was enjoying the pretty blue sparks...and not putting 2 and 2 together...BOOM! I was sitting inside the truck and all I saw was flames as Rudy went flying the other direction! I thought I really blew him up bad! But as fate would have it...and you all know...he didnt die. He was actually ok even...but for a moment I thought he was a gonner! We did get it running soon after that.
There are a few more stories about blowing Rudy up..I will save those for another day.
